EU may bypass Hungary

The EU is ready to lift Hungary's veto against Ukraine's membership in the organization.

Axar.az reports that this was stated by the head of European diplomacy, Kaja Kallas.

"In addition to the main plan, which is supportive for all countries, there are also backup options. We have a plan B, even a plan V," Kallas said.

According to her, the EU continues negotiations with Budapest and is ready to take action if an agreement is not reached.
